#c013c6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c013c6 is composed of 75.3% red, 7.5%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 90.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 298 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 42.5%. #c013c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26ff with #81008d.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#c013c6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c013c6 has RGB values of R:192, G:19,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.03,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12587974.

Hex triplet c013c6 #c013c6
RGB Decimal 192, 19, 198 rgb(192,19,198)
RGB Percent 75.3, 7.5, 77.6 rgb(75.3%,7.5%,77.6%)
CMYK 3, 90, 0, 22
HSL 298°, 82.5, 42.5 hsl(298,82.5%,42.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 298°, 90.4, 77.6
Web Safe cc00cc #cc00cc
CIE-LAB 46.647, 78.397, -51.046
XYZ 32.163, 15.752, 54.769
xyY 0.313, 0.153, 15.752
CIE-LCH 46.647, 93.551, 326.931
CIE-LUV 46.647, 60.311, -85.348
Hunter-Lab 39.688, 75.202, -54.038
Binary 11000000, 00010011, 11000110

Shades and Tints of #c013c6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fdeef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c013c6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726673 is the less saturated color, while #d002d7 is the most saturated one.
